[PATCH 0/2] ASoC: pcm512x: Add knobs to allow and control overclocking

I wasn't sure if I should add Documentation/* for these sysfs knobs
or not? A lot of knobs do not have docs... And I'm not sure how I
should name the doc-file since the pcm512x driver handles devices
connected with both i2c and spi. So, this isn't perfect, suggestions
welcome.

The first patch is a preparatory patch that makes 2/2 slightly simpler.
I can fold them together if that's desired. Or I could split 2/2 up in
three logical pieces, one for each of the independent PLL/DSP/DAC
knob. Whatever...

Peter Rosin (2):
  ASoC: pcm512x: Rearrange to not repeat dacsrc_rate / dac_div
  ASoC: pcm512x: Allow independently overclocking PLL, DAC and DSP

 Documentation/ABI/testing/sysfs-i2c-pcm512x |   35 +++++
 sound/soc/codecs/pcm512x.c                  |  189 ++++++++++++++++++++++++---
 2 files changed, 205 insertions(+), 19 deletions(-)
 create mode 100644 Documentation/ABI/testing/sysfs-i2c-pcm512x
